How to increase cervical mucus

Can anyone give any suggestions as to what I could start taking to encourage more cervical mucus.  Last month I did not have alot and I know that there are some products that you can use, I am just unsure what to use.  I have heard of a product called pre-seed sperm safe lubricant, evening primrose or some kind of cough syrup that has guaifenesin.

Any suggestions?

I too took Mucinex in November and just got my BFP yesterday and today.  With my 2 year old, same thing.  My doctor told me that with both of her pregnancies, she was sick and taking Robitussin and that's when she got pregnant.  Anyway, I intentionally took it with my 2 year old and got pregnant the first month I tried.  But this time, I was genuinely sick and had horrible post-nasal drip with crazy thick mucus, so that's why I took it.  And dontcha know...it did it again.  So, certainly anything with Guafenisen works.  But make sure that you take just plain guafenisen, like just plain mucinex, not the DM kind.  That has dextromethorphan, which is a cough suppressant.  That is not good at all to take if you're not sick.  And if you take too much, it can make you feel awful.  Keep in mind that guafenisen THINS out your mucus in your body - all of it.  It does not increase your CM.  But a common problem that women have is that there O CM, or fertile CM, is too thick and the sperm can't fight their way through it.  It's like swimming against a strong current.  So, if you have CM and it's already thin, mucinex or guafenisen won't really help.  And whatever you do, AVOID antihistamines.  Don't take any benadryl or sudafed or anything like that.  That will dry you up even more.  Certainly increasing your water intake will help.  Drink water until you can't stand to drink it anymore.  And then when you can stand it no longer, add some crystal light mix to it and drink some more. :-)  Good luck to ya!  Baby dust!
